Finding a good business consultant


A competent business consultant is crucial for the success of your company in today's unstable economic climate. Your business model's shortcomings should be found, and a strategy for improvement should be developed, by a business consultant. A competent business consultant will guide you through the uncertain business environment and assist you to avoid making costly blunders. You should be able to expand your firm with the aid of Business consulting services.
Fortunately, you may locate competent business consultants in a variety of locations, including online directories and professional networks. You can search through thousands of consultants in any niche on several web directories. Even better, you may select to filter the list by region or subject. There are business consultants available for both Fortune 500 companies and small businesses.
The consultant's qualifications and expertise should also be taken into account. An excellent consultant should have worked with organizations of comparable size and have experience in your industry. See if they've completed similar work in the past by checking references and the internet.


developing a marketing strategy for a consultancy firm


The success of your consulting business depends heavily on the marketing strategy you develop. You need to acquire new clients, follow up on unpaid invoices, send contracts, ensure that your clients are satisfied, and still find time to provide exceptional service. A thorough marketing plan template can help in this situation.
Whether you're in charge of a major corporation or a small consulting firm, marketing concepts are the same in all cases. The American Marketing Association defines marketing as a collection of procedures for managing client relationships. Marketing is the capacity to satisfy human needs. Target market selection and providing higher client value are the main goals of marketing management. The marketing mix in a consulting business covers all the many strategies and platforms you employ to offer your services, such as pricing, advertising, and service delivery.
The ideal marketing plan for a consulting company will rely on your objectives, your target market, and the region you serve. For instance, if you have a focus on law, you could wish to target lawyers in your state. Co-marketing with other consultants can also be advantageous for both parties. businesses. In a co-marketing arrangement, both companies help each other out by providing additional services, which boosts both businesses' business.


contacting prospective customers


Building a successful consulting practice requires reaching out to new clients. You must offer insightful advice as a business consultant in order to draw in new customers and expand your clientele. Through email newsletters and free resources, you can connect with a large audience. In a similar vein, speaking engagements and events can help you connect with your target audience.
Hosting events can allow you to network and meet new clients, whether you're a business consultant or an entrepreneur. In order to share your knowledge and give others an understanding of how you do business, you can network with other businesses. Additionally, attending such gatherings allows you to speak with numerous people at once.
Through social media, you may also communicate with potential customers. Additionally, you can sign up for online groups where your prospective consulting clients congregate. You can utilize LinkedIn groups, for instance, to connect with individuals who have similar interests. Additionally, you can set up an online portfolio where you can display your work.
